Ingredients

  • 8 lasagna sheets (cooked and drained): These tender sheets form the gentle foundation, embracing the vibrant filling.
  • 1 1⁄2 cups mushrooms, finely chopped: Earthy, flavorful, and slightly nutty, these mushrooms offer a satisfying chew.
  • 2 cups fresh spinach, chopped: Lush and vibrant, spinach adds a burst of color and a hint of earthiness.
  • 1 cup dairy-free ricotta: Creamy and smooth, it brings a velvety texture that binds the fillings together.
  • 1⁄2 teaspoon garlic powder: Aromatic and pungent, garlic powder uplifts the dish with its warm undertones.
  • 1⁄2 teaspoon onion powder: Subtle and sweet, onion powder rounds out the flavors beautifully.
  • 1⁄2 teaspoon Italian seasoning: A fragrant blend that transports your taste buds to Mediterranean landscapes.
  • 1⁄2 teaspoon salt: Enhances the flavors, making each ingredient shine.
  • 1⁄4 teaspoon black pepper: Adds a gentle kick and warmth to each bite.
  • 1 1⁄2 cups marinara sauce: Rich, tangy, and comforting, it envelops the rolls like a warm hug.
  • 1 cup shredded dairy-free mozzarella: Melting into gooey perfection, this adds a delightful, cheesy finish.
  • 2 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ped: Brightens up the dish both in flavor and visually, providing a fresh pop of color.

Step-by-Step Directions

  1. Sauté the Mushrooms and Spinach: Heat a large pan over medium heat. Add the finely chopped mushrooms and sauté for about 5 minutes until soft, releasing their earthy aromas. Toss in the chopped spinach, stirring until it wilts and brightens in color. Remove from heat and set aside.

  2. Prepare the Filling: In a mixing bowl, combine the sautéed mushrooms and spinach with the dairy-free ricotta, garlic powder, onion powder, Italian seasoning, salt, and black pepper. Mix thoroughly until you have a cohesive, creamy filling that’s bursting with flavor.

  3. Roll the Lasagna Sheets: Lay each lasagna sheet flat on a clean surface. Spread about 2 tablespoons of the filling evenly across each sheet, ensuring that every bite will be packed with flavor. Gently roll up the sheets, sealing the mixture inside, and then place them seam-side down in a baking dish.

  4. Add the Sauce and Cheese: Generously pour the marinara sauce over the lasagna rolls, making sure they are evenly covered. Sprinkle the shredded dairy-free mozzarella on top, creating a luscious layer that will melt beautifully in the oven.

  5. Bake to Perfection: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C), and once ready, bake the lasagna rolls uncovered for 20–25 minutes. Watch as the cheese melts and bubbles, turning golden and inviting.

  6. Garnish and Serve: Once baked, remove the dish from the oven. Garnish with fresh parsley before serving. These warm, cheesy vegan lasagna rolls pair wonderfully with a refreshing side salad or warm garlic bread.

Common Mistakes for Cheesy Vegan Mushroom & Spinach Lasagna Rolls

A few common pitfalls might include overcooking your lasagna sheets, which can result in a mushy texture. It’s essential to cook them just until pliable. Another mistake is not seasoning your filling adequately, which can lead to bland rolls. Always taste your mixture before rolling it up! Lastly, don’t skip the marinara sauce— it binds the flavors together and keeps the rolls moist during baking.

Healthier Alternatives & Variations

For a lighter version, consider using zucchini or eggplant slices in place of lasagna sheets. This not only adds a delightful twist but also makes the dish lower in carbs. Additionally, for extra nutrients, feel free to throw in chopped bell peppers or carrots into your filling. Swap out the dairy-free ricotta with cashew cream for a nutty flavor or include a layer of roasted red peppers within your rolls for a colorful twist that bursts with flavor.

FAQs

  1. Can I prepare the rolls ahead of time?
    Yes! You can assemble the rolls and store them covered in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ours before baking.

  2. Can I freeze Cheesy Vegan Mushroom & Spinach Lasagna Rolls?
    Absolutely! Assemble the rolls, but don’t bake them. Wrap them tightly and freeze for up to 3 months. Bake from frozen, adding a few extra minutes to the cooking time.

  3. What can I use instead of dairy-free ricotta?
    You can use blended silken tofu, cashew cream, or even mashed avocado for a different flavor profile.

  4. Is this dish gluten-free?
    Yes, if you substitute traditional lasagna sheets with gluten-free alternatives, your rolls will be gluten-free.

  5. How can I make this recipe spicier?
    Add red pepper flakes to the filling or sprinkle them on top before serving for an extra kick.

  6. What’s the best way to store leftovers?
    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at in the oven for the best texture.
